More about road marker courses in Melbourne

If you're looking to start a rewarding career in the road marking industry, there are several excellent Road Marker courses in Melbourne that can help you gain the necessary skills and qualifications. With six beginner courses available, including the Control Traffic with Stop-Slow Bat RIIWHS205E and the Certificate II in Civil Construction RII20720, you can confidently take the first step towards a fulfilling career in this essential field. These courses cater to learners with no prior experience, ensuring that you receive comprehensive training from the outset.

For those interested in advancing their skills, the Certificate III in Civil Construction (Road Marking) RII30920 is a fantastic option. This qualification provides a deeper understanding of road marking techniques, significantly enhancing your employability in Melbourne's thriving civil construction industry. Additionally, other courses like the Position, Set Up and Program Portable Traffic Control Devices RIIWHS303 will equip you with vital skills needed on-site.
